Vigil tonight at Powell and market in San Francisco

by T. Dunne (td_ue [at] yahoo.com)
There will be a vigil this evening at 6pm in San Francisco (Powell and Market).
Several bay Area activist organizations have called for a vigil this evening at 6pm at Powell and Market in downtown San Francisco, as Americans come to grips with the tragedies in New York, Washington D.C. and outside Pittsburgh.

Many organizations, including Global Exchange, and groups affiliated with the Bay Area Stop-FTAA Coalition have been involved in the planning of a local rally and march in San Francisco on September 30th,
http://www.theyrule.net/10days

in solidarity with planned protests against the IMF and World Bank scheduled for the same weekend in Washington, D.C.

Organizers of this evening's vigil are calling for calm in the wake of this morning's tragedies, and caution against reactionary groups who may see these events as an opportunity to lash out at Palestinians and other ehtnic groups.

Tonight's vigil will mourn the loss of life, particularly in at the World Trade Center in New York, where thousands of people may have been killed. Participants are encouraged to bring candles to this evening's vigil, and a candlelight procession will take place following the gathering at Powell and Market.
